Unterries (colloquially also Ries ) is a group in the municipality of the Austrian city ​​of Dornbirn , in the state of Vorarlberg . Unterries is a resettlement of Bantling and for a long time was called " Bantling under the giant ".

Originally there were four farms in Unterries according to the original cadastre from 1857, three of which were set back from the main road and thus still show the character of the town at that time. Probably at the end of the 19th century at the junction there is a small one to Unterries HNr. 3 belonging chapel have been built.

Name derivation

Unterries refers the name to the wooden giant , which was used here for a long time to transport the tree trunks from the forests above.

geography

overview

Unterreis is part of the Oberdorf district in the east of the Dornbirn settlement area at about 676  m above sea level. A. and is about 2 km as the crow flies from the city center of Dornbirn. Unterries is partly located directly on the road from the mountain parcel Watzenegg to Bödele .

In “ Schematismus für Tirol und Vorarlberg ” (1839) Unterries is mentioned as an independent hamlet and part of Dornbirn. Also in the " Provinzial-Handbuch von Tirol und Vorarlberg for the year 1847 ".

Population and development

Current population figures are no longer published. Today there are about twenty-five residential buildings and a few farm buildings as well as a small chapel in the Rotte.

Craft, trade

No special handicrafts or commercial operations emerged in Unterries. Agriculture still dominates the area today .

Waters

Confluence with the Bantlingergraben

The Bantlingergraben flows through the middle of Unterries. To the north is another, nameless stream that joins the Bantlingergraben just below Unterries.
